How to speed up this code?

I would like fast code to find the index of the closest element of a vector to a scalar. Here's what I am doing now,
someVector = [1 3.5 5 7 9];
someScalar = 4;
iClosest = find(abs(someVector - someScalar) == min(abs(someVector - someScalar)));
The returned index is 2 since the 2nd element is closest to 4. A parent program spends a lot of time on this line according to the profiler. I'd like to know if it can be done faster or if there's a built-in solution.

[~,idx]=min(abs(someVector - someScalar))
